    The AIORI-2 student workshop was conducted on September 01, 2025 in the Department of Electronics and Computer Science, led by Dr. Mansi Subhedar.

    The aim was to help students learn about how the Internet works, how to measure its performance, and how to get involved in creating global Internet standards. This workshop is part of AIORI’s mission to make India a strong contributor in global Internet development.

    Students learned the basics of Internet systems, networking, and tools like PING, Traceroute, and DNS lookups. They also used the AIORI mobile app and platform to test Internet performance and understand protocol behavior. A special hackathon introduced students to international working groups like IETF, encouraging them to start thinking about real-world Internet problems and solutions.

    A site visit to Apta Railway Station was conducted for TE students to provide practical exposure to railway engineering concepts. During the visit, students observed the railway track and its essential components, gaining firsthand understanding of how a track is designed to support and guide trains safely.

    The visit covered key components including:

    • Rails: High-strength steel members that provide a smooth running surface and guide train wheels.
    • Sleepers: Structural supports that hold rails in position, maintain gauge, and distribute loads.
    • Ballast: A layer of crushed stones that absorbs vibrations, ensures drainage, spreads loads, and prevents track movement.
    • Sub-ballast and Subgrade: Foundation layers that provide stability to the overall track structure.
    • Fastenings: Clips, bolts, anchors, and fishplates used to secure rails to sleepers and maintain alignment.
    • Rail Joints and Welds: Connections between rail sections, with modern tracks using continuous welded rails for smoother operation.

    The visit helped students understand the functioning, stability, and engineering considerations involved in railway track construction and maintenance. It enhanced their practical knowledge and linked theoretical concepts with real-world applications.
